Setting Up Your Samsung Earbuds Live

Before you can start enjoying your Samsung Earbuds Live, you need to set it up properly.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you get started:

Charging Your Earbuds

The first thing you need to do is charge your earbuds. The Samsung Earbuds Live comes with a compact charging case that provides up to 29 hours of battery life. To charge your earbuds, simply place them in the charging case and plug the case into a USB-C charger. The earbuds will automatically start charging, and the LED light on the case will indicate the charging status.

Pairing Your Earbuds with Your Device

Once your earbuds are charged, you can start pairing them with your device. The Samsung Earbuds Live supports Bluetooth 5.0, which allows for seamless connectivity with a wide range of devices, including smartphones, tablets, and laptops. To pair your earbuds with your device, follow these steps:

  1. Open the Bluetooth settings on your device and search for available devices.
  2. Select “Samsung Earbuds Live” from the list of available devices.
  3. Wait for the pairing process to complete. You’ll hear a voice prompt indicating that the earbuds are connected to your device.

Controlling Your Earbuds

The Samsung Earbuds Live comes with touch controls that allow you to play, pause, and skip tracks, as well as answer and end calls. To use the touch controls, simply tap on the earbuds to perform the following actions:

  • Play/pause music: Tap on the earbud once.
  • Skip to the next track: Tap on the earbud twice.
  • Answer/end call: Tap on the earbud once to answer or end a call.

Using Voice Assistants

The Samsung Earbuds Live supports voice assistants, including Bixby and Google Assistant. To use voice assistants, simply say the wake-up phrase (“Hi Bixby” or “Ok Google”) and ask your question or give a command. You can use voice assistants to perform a wide range of tasks, from sending messages to setting reminders.

Customizing Your Earbuds

The Samsung Earbuds Live allows you to customize your listening experience with a range of features, including equalizer settings and noise-cancellation modes. To customize your earbuds, follow these steps:

  1. Open the Samsung Wear app on your device.
  2. Select “Earbuds Live” from the list of available devices.
  3. Tap on “Settings” to access the equalizer settings and noise-cancellation modes.

Active Noise-Cancellation

The Samsung Earbuds Live features advanced noise-cancellation technology that blocks out background noise and allows you to focus on your music. The earbuds use a combination of microphones and advanced algorithms to detect and cancel out noise, resulting in a more immersive listening experience.

Wireless Charging

The Samsung Earbuds Live supports wireless charging, which allows you to charge your earbuds without having to plug them in. Simply place the charging case on a wireless charging pad, and the earbuds will start charging automatically.

IPX4 Water Resistance

The Samsung Earbuds Live is designed to withstand the elements, with IPX4 water resistance that protects your earbuds from sweat and rain. Whether you’re working out or caught in a sudden downpour, you can rest assured that your earbuds will keep on working.

Troubleshooting Common Issues with Your Samsung Earbuds Live

Like any device, the Samsung Earbuds Live can sometimes experience issues that affect its performance. Here are some common issues you may encounter with your earbuds, along with troubleshooting tips to help you resolve them:

Connection Issues

If you’re experiencing connection issues with your earbuds, try the following:

  • Restart your earbuds by placing them in the charging case and closing the lid.
  • Check that your device is connected to the earbuds via Bluetooth.
  • Reset your earbuds by pressing and holding the touch control for 10 seconds.

Audio Issues

If you’re experiencing audio issues with your earbuds, try the following:

  • Check that the earbuds are properly seated in your ears.
  • Adjust the equalizer settings to optimize the sound quality.
  • Reset your earbuds by pressing and holding the touch control for 10 seconds.

How do I pair my Samsung Earbuds Live with my device?

Pairing the Samsung Earbuds Live with your device is a straightforward process. To start, make sure that your earbuds are in pairing mode. This can be done by opening the charging case and pressing the button on the back of the case. Next, go to your device’s Bluetooth settings and select the earbuds from the list of available devices.

Once paired, the earbuds will automatically connect to your device whenever they are in range. You can also use the Galaxy Wearable app to manage the connection and customize the settings. If you encounter any issues during the pairing process, you can refer to the user manual or contact Samsung support for assistance.

How do I customize the touch controls on my Samsung Earbuds Live?

Customizing the touch controls on the Samsung Earbuds Live is easy and can be done through the Galaxy Wearable app. To start, open the app and select the earbuds from the list of connected devices. From there, you can adjust the touch controls to perform a range of actions, such as playing music, answering calls, and activating the voice assistant.

You can also customize the touch controls to perform different actions on each earbud. For example, you can set the left earbud to play music and the right earbud to answer calls. Additionally, you can also adjust the sensitivity of the touch controls to prevent accidental touches.

How do I use the active noise cancellation feature on my Samsung Earbuds Live?

The active noise cancellation feature on the Samsung Earbuds Live can be activated through the Galaxy Wearable app. To start, open the app and select the earbuds from the list of connected devices. From there, you can toggle the active noise cancellation feature on or off.

When active noise cancellation is enabled, the earbuds will use external microphones to detect and cancel out background noise. This can be especially useful in noisy environments, such as on public transportation or in open offices. You can also adjust the level of noise cancellation to suit your preferences.

How do I update the software on my Samsung Earbuds Live?

Updating the software on the Samsung Earbuds Live is a straightforward process that can be done through the Galaxy Wearable app. To start, open the app and select the earbuds from the list of connected devices. From there, you can check for software updates and download the latest version.

Once the update is downloaded, the earbuds will automatically install the new software. This may take a few minutes, and the earbuds may restart during the process. It’s recommended to keep the earbuds charged and connected to your device during the update process to ensure a smooth installation.

How do I clean and maintain my Samsung Earbuds Live?

Cleaning and maintaining your Samsung Earbuds Live is important to ensure they continue to function properly. To clean the earbuds, use a soft cloth and av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ive materials. You can also use a cotton swab to clean the ear tips and remove any debris.

It’s also recommended to regularly clean the charging case and earbuds to prevent the buildup of dirt and dust. Additionally, you can use a desiccant packet to keep the earbuds dry and prevent moisture buildup. By following these tips, you can help extend the lifespan of your Samsung Earbuds Live and keep them in good working condition.
